How RTM is a potential game-changer for improving outcomes

Healthcare It News

RTM, which is reimbursable , lets patients connect with their doctors and nurses via care management apps on their smartphones to report non-physiological data, ask questions, watch videos and report outcomes to get better – anytime, day or night.

Asynchronous video for pre-op boosts patient and staff experience

Healthcare It News

"While we had invested in an app to deliver this information to patients in written form, most of the pre-surgical information was delivered verbally by doctors, nurses and staff, in addition to a paper packet," she continued. Asynchronous video technology made sense to the organization, and it selected vendor HCT Digital Care.

Closing Care Gaps and Reducing Costs for High-Risk Health Plan Members

GoMoHealth

Outside of the doctors office, managing a chronic condition like diabetes or hypertension falls on the individual. They must take their medications, watch what they eat, juggle multiple doctors appointments and lab tests, and know what to do in case of an emergency.
